How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Perry?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Perry Studio Apartments | $1,024 | $825 | $1,448 |
| Perry 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,193 | $650 | $2,358 |
| Perry 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,419 | $850 | $2,398 |
| Perry 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,713 | $925 | $2,860 |
| Perry 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,967 | $1,325 | $2,295 |

Cheapest Available Perry Apartments for Rent and Nearby
 The cheapest available apartment rental in Perry, IA is a 1 Bed unit found at The Briza priced from $647. Midtown Village Apartments has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$650. Here is today’s list of the most affordable Perry apartments for rent: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| The Briza | Renovated 1 Bedroom | 1BR,1BA | $647 |
| Midtown Village Apartments | 1 Bed, 1 bath | 1BR,1BA | $650 |
| 1402 Willis Ave | 2 Beds, 1 Baths | 2BR,1BA | $650 |
| Valley Railroad Apartments | 3 Bedroom | 3BR,2BA | $725 |
| Brick Towne at Prairie Crossing | Micro | Studio,1BA | $825 |
| Hancock Apartments | 2 Beds, 1 bath | 2BR,1BA | $850 |
| Linden Station Apartments | 1 Bed Apartment 55+ | 1BR,1BA | $850 |
| Sunrise Valley Trails Apartments | 2 bed | 2BR,1BA | $855 |
| Sunrise Crest Apartments | 2 bed 1 bath | 2BR,1BA | $885 |
| SUNDANCE BOONE APARTMENTS | 2 Bedroom 2 Bathroom | 2BR,2BA | $895 |
